Formhook.app is an EU-hosted form backend for static websites. Generate one API key per form, paste it as your HTML form action, and start collecting submissions in minutes. No backend code, no server to maintain. Every submission lands in a clean dashboard, and you get notified instantly through the mobile PWA with push notifications or by email. The progressive web app installs on any phone, so contact requests reach you the moment they arrive, no app store needed. The free plan covers 5 forms and 250 submissions per month, enough to handle a contact form, a quote request, and a support inquiry on a typical small-business site. Hosting in the EU means submission data stays under EU data protection rules by default. Formhook is built for web studios and freelancers who ship static sites and want a reliable, low-overhead way to handle forms for clients who don't need a custom admin panel.
